This is regarding our partition deed in year 1983 (Ancestral property). My father has got share 3.33 acre of agri land and as he was serving in defense so handed over to his elder brother to look after his land with no monetary benefits from him. His late elder brother cheated him and sold the 1 acre land to 3rd party in the year 1986 while he came on annual leave. This cheating and forgery was happened legally with my father's signature on Sale deed. My father didn't collect any money from 3rd party on this sale and all the money was grabbed by his late elder brother for his own need and expenses. My father did a big mistake of not getting into the insight of the sale deed and signed the copy without knowing the actual facts that his land was being sold.

We actually came to know this fact recently in computerized encumbrance certificate. As his elder brother is not alive and only legal heir (his son) is available now. Please guide and share your comments if we can do any legal proceedings to get justice.

A.Serve a legal notice on both the legal heirs of your father's deceased elder brother and the party to whom the land has been sold. Then file a case for declaration and revocation of the sale deed and mandatory injunction against them. In case you win you get the property back. If you want the remaining property only then file a case of partition after serving notice on your late uncle legal heirs.

A.If your father signed the sale deed then it cannot be called as illegal in any way regardless of the fact that he did not take the money but your uncle took the money. So. as far the sale is considered it is legally valid and cannot be done anything about it and you have to live with that. In case you wish to fight for the money that was taken by your uncle then you can file money suit case in the civil court against your cousins but you have very minimal chances of winning the case.

You can file for cheating and fraud but period of limitation has expired to file the case and now court has the power to accept your case if it sees the merit and your reason for filing the case late is genuine. If the case is accepted then you can recover the sales amount from the legal heir of your uncle. But first I would recommend to solve it amicably with your cousin.
